Sobre este título

A young woman and a possessed teddy bear and set out on a revenge quest unlike any other in this stylish slasher from Cho Yeeun, a rising star in Korean horror.

When the fledgling coastal town of Yamu is rocked by a mass-poisoning attack at the Seaview Parc, a luxury high-rise meant to revitalize the city, Hwayoung is one of many who lost family members. Except, she has never believed that her mother was poisoned. Now, fueled by grief and a desire for revenge, Hwayoung spends her time hustling to save every penny and bring those responsible to justice.

Across town, Doha wakes up in a teddy bear and realizes something sinister has taken his body. When fate brings Hwayoung and Doha together, the two team up for a revenge quest that will shake the city's shiny façade to its rotten core.

This time, revenge is not just personal—it's supernatural.
